geradeaus

straight ahead

adverb ge-RAH-de-ows Less Common

Origin: from gerade (straight) and aus (out)

Usage Note

geradeaus is an adverb of direction meaning straight on, used constantly in directions: immer geradeaus (keep going straight). It never inflects and contrasts with links and rechts.

Examples

"Fahren Sie geradeaus, bis Sie den Marktplatz sehen."

Natural Translation

Drive straight ahead until you see the market square.

Literal Translation

Drive you straight-ahead, until you the market-square see.
